Elizabeth H. Jeffery is affiliated with the University of Illinois at Urbana-Champaign in the United States. Their research primarily spans the fields of Medicine and Biochemistry, Genetics and Molecular Biology, with a notable focus on subfields such as Molecular Biology, Nutrition and Dietetics, Radiology, Nuclear Medicine and Imaging, Pharmacology, and General Health Professions.

The scientific work of Elizabeth H. Jeffery centers on several main topics, including:

  • Genomics, phytochemicals, and oxidative stress
  • Gut microbiota and health
  • Nutrition and Health in Aging
  • Biochemical Analysis and Sensing Techniques
  • Olfactory and Sensory Function Studies
  • Culinary Culture and Tourism
  • Nutrition, Health and Food Behavior

Frequent coauthors collaborating with Jeffery include Michael J. Miller, Anqi Zhao, Ted von Hippel, Isabelle Kloc, and Jimmy Sargent. These partnerships indicate active interdisciplinary engagement and continuity in research collaboration.

The scientist's recent papers illustrate an emphasis on glucosinolate metabolites, broccoli consumption, and related nutritional impacts, particularly investigating metabolic and microbiota interactions. Selected recent publications include:

  • "Biomarkers of Broccoli Consumption: Implications for Glutathione Metabolism and Liver Health," 2020, published in Nutrients
  • "Is Bitterness Only a Taste? The Expanding Area of Health Benefits of Brassica Vegetables and Potential for Bitter Taste Receptors to Support Health Benefits," 2022, published in Nutrients
  • "BMI Is Associated With Increased Plasma and Urine Appearance of Glucosinolate Metabolites After Consumption of Cooked Broccoli," 2020, published in Frontiers in Nutrition
  • "Editorial: Glucosinolate Metabolites: Bioavailability, Bioactivity and Clinical Variability," 2021, published in Frontiers in Nutrition
  • "Cooked Broccoli Alters Cecal Microbiota and Impacts Microbial Metabolism of Glucoraphanin in Lean and Obese Mice," 2025, published in Molecular Nutrition & Food Research
